Recap - Maple Leafs Defeat New York 4-2

The Maple Leafs beat New York 4-2 on Sunday, earning a victory backstopped by Jack Campbell's 27 saves.

Toronto got goals from Pierre Engvall, William Nylander, David Kampf, and Mitchell Marner in the victory. Marner opened the scoring at 17:31 of the first period.

Jack Campbell stopped 27 of 29 New York shots in the victory.

Josh Bailey, and Anthony Beauvillier scored for the Islanders, finding the net behind Jack Campbell.

New York got a 33-stop effort from Ilya Sorokin in the loss.

Toronto scored 1 times on 3 chances on the power play, while New York went 1-for-2 with the man advantage.

Toronto outshot New York 37-29 in the game.
